Unmasking Reality: Debunking Common Myths About Hiring a Business Coach

In the world of business, growth, and success often hinge on making informed decisions and seeking guidance from experienced professionals. Hiring a business coach is a strategic step that can provide valuable insights, accountability, and personalized strategies. Unfortunately, misconceptions about business coaching can deter individuals from leveraging this powerful resource. In this article, we’ll dispel some of the common myths surrounding hiring a business coach.

Myth 1: Business Coaches Are Only for Struggling Businesses

Reality: Business coaches aren’t solely for struggling businesses. In fact, they are valuable assets for businesses at any stage. Coaches offer guidance, fresh perspectives, and strategies to help companies enhance performance, reach new goals, and navigate challenges effectively.

Myth 2: Hiring a Coach Is a Sign of Weakness

Reality: Seeking guidance is a sign of strength, not weakness. The most successful individuals and businesses recognize the value of continuous learning and improvement. A business coach provides an external perspective and can identify blind spots, helping you make better decisions.

Myth 3: Business Coaches Only Focus on Finances

Reality: While financial matters can be part of the coaching process, business coaching encompasses a wide range of areas, including leadership development, communication skills, strategic planning, team dynamics, and personal growth. Coaches tailor their guidance to your unique needs and goals.

Myth 4: I Can Find All the Answers Online

Reality: The internet is a vast resource, but it can’t provide personalized advice tailored to your specific situation. Business coaches offer customized strategies, accountability, and real-time feedback, helping you implement solutions that align with your business goals.

Myth 5: Coaching Is Expensive and Not Worth the Investment

Reality: While there is a cost associated with hiring a business coach, it’s important to view it as an investment in your growth and success. A skilled coach can help you identify opportunities, streamline processes, and make decisions that yield substantial returns in the long run.

Myth 6: Business Coaches Dictate Solutions

Reality: A good business coach doesn’t impose solutions; instead, they guide you through a process of self-discovery and critical thinking. Coaches ask probing questions, encourage exploration, and empower you to make informed decisions based on your unique insights.

Myth 7: Coaching Is a Short-Term Fix

Reality: While a business coach can provide immediate insights and strategies, the benefits of coaching extend beyond the short term. Coaches equip you with skills, mindsets, and tools that can drive sustainable growth and success over the long haul.

Myth 8: Coaching Is Reserved for Executives or CEOs

Reality: Business coaching is beneficial for individuals at all levels, from entrepreneurs and managers to employees seeking personal and professional development. Coaches work with you to identify your goals and tailor their guidance to your unique position and aspirations.

Myth 9: I Can’t Afford a Business Coach as a Small Business Owner

Reality: Business coaches often offer various packages and pricing options to accommodate different budgets. Additionally, consider the potential return on investment—improved decision-making, increased efficiency, and business growth—which can outweigh the initial cost.
